Understanding the factors that affect the expense of glazing services can assist clients in budget plan planning. Here's a list of aspects that typically impact prices:
Type of Glass: Specialty glass, such as tempered, laminated, or low-E glass, tends to cost more due to its manufacturing process.Size and Area: Larger installations need more material and labor, hence increasing the total expense.Intricacy of Installation: Intricate designs or challenging structural features may demand extra labor and time.Location: Urban locations with a higher demand for services may sustain additional transit charges and overheads.Labor Costs: The proficiency and experience level of the glazier will influence per hour rates.How to Find an Affordable Glazier

Q1: How much need to I anticipate to pay for glazier services?A1: Prices can vary extensively based on the factors mentioned previously. Usually, residential glazing can vary from ₤ 100 to ₤ 400 per window, while commercial projects can cost significantly more. Q2: Can I set up glass myself to conserve money?A2: While DIY projects can beappealing, incorrect setups can lead to safety risks
and extra costs for repair work. It's advised to employ a professional for best results. Q3: What kinds of glass are best for energy efficiency?A3: Low-emissivity(low-E) glass is known for its energy-efficient homes as it shows heat while allowing light in, making it an ideal option for climate control.
